Từ vựng:

validity of statute

Giải nghĩa:

/væˈlɪdəti ʌv ˈstætʃʊt/ – Phrase


Definition: tính hợp hiến của đạo luật, sự hợp lệ của việc ban hành đạo luật.

A more thorough explanation: The legal English definition of the term “validity of statute” refers to the legal status of a statute or law in terms of its conformity with the constitution, legal principles, and other relevant laws. A statute is considered valid if it has been enacted in accordance with the proper legislative procedures, does not conflict with higher laws such as the constitution, and is within the jurisdiction of the legislative body that enacted it. If a statute is found to be invalid, it may be declared unconstitutional or otherwise unenforceable.

Example: The court will determine the validity of the statute in question during the upcoming hearing.
